Overview of Silicon Carbide Crucible
Silicon carbide (SiC) crucibles are advanced ceramic vessels known for their exceptional thermal conductivity, high strength, and resistance to thermal shock. These crucibles can withstand extreme temperatures up to 1600°C and are highly resistant to chemical attack, making them ideal for melting metals, alloys, and other materials in both laboratory and industrial settings.
Features of Silicon Carbide Crucible
High Thermal Conductivity: Efficient heat transfer ensures uniform heating and rapid temperature changes.
Thermal Shock Resistance: Can endure rapid temperature fluctuations without damage.
Chemical Inertness: Resistant to most acids and alkalis, minimizing contamination.
Temperature Range: Operates effectively at temperatures up to 1600°C.
Mechanical Strength: Extremely durable and strong, even under harsh conditions.
Non-Reactive: Does not react with the materials being processed, preserving sample purity.
Long Service Life: Durable construction ensures extended use and reliability.

5 FAQs of Foundry Silicon Carbide Pot Mold Gold Melting Sic Graphite Crucible
What is a silicon carbide graphite crucible used for? This crucible melts metals like gold, silver, copper. It works in high-heat settings such as foundries, jewelry workshops. The material handles extreme temperatures without cracking. It suits repeated melting processes.
How hot can this crucible get? It withstands temperatures up to 1600°C. The silicon carbide structure resists thermal shock. Sudden temperature changes cause less damage. Consistent performance happens even under prolonged heat.
Why pick silicon carbide over other materials? Silicon carbide lasts longer than clay or ceramic. It resists chemical corrosion better. Graphite adds extra heat conductivity. This combo speeds up melting. Maintenance stays simpler.
How do I care for the crucible? Let it cool fully after use. Clean residue with soft tools to avoid scratches. Store it dry to prevent moisture damage. Check for cracks before reuse. Avoid dropping or hitting hard surfaces.
Can this crucible handle different metals? Yes. It works with precious metals like gold, platinum. It also melts alloys like bronze, brass. No chemical reactions occur with most metals. Always check compatibility for specialty materials.
